Title: Larry Koscielski: Innovator in Welding Technology
Introduction
Larry Koscielski is a notable inventor based in Lasalle, CA. He has made significant contributions to the field of welding technology, holding a total of 3 patents. His innovative designs focus on enhancing production efficiency and precision in welding processes.
Latest Patents
One of Larry's latest patents is a "System and method with floating welder for high rate production welding." This invention features a securing system that includes a robot designed to transfer parts to a home position. The system comprises a frame and a gun supported on the frame, which includes first and second weld gun electrodes. The gun is engineered to secure components to parts during a securing operation, utilizing a float assembly that allows for gliding movement between positions.
Another significant patent is the "Hydraulic cylinder and system with pressure intensification." This invention consists of a working cylinder and an intensification cylinder, which are separated by a block. It includes a working piston connected to a working rod, along with an intensification piston and rod. The system is designed to manage hydraulic fluid flow effectively, enhancing the performance of hydraulic operations.
